Crystal Palace's Jason Banton and Matthew Parsons have signed new deals with the club.

The deals keep the pair at the club until 2014 and both of them have an option of an extra year.

Parsons has played 10 times for the first team so far since signing a professional contract with the club back in April 2010.

Banton who has previously been on the books at Liverpool, and Leicester City is currently on-loan at Plymouth where he has scored three times in five games.

He has extended his loan at Plymouth Argyle until the end of the season, although the Eagles have a 24 hour recall clause.

Speaking on twitter he was pleased at the news of the new deal: "Delighting (sic) to have agreed a new deal at @Official_CPFC!".

Parson also wrote "Pleased to have signed a new deal with @Official_CPFC now time to kick on #hungry #success".
